45 Day Payment Rule 2026: MSME Suppliers Ko Payment Kitne Din Mein Karna Padta Hai? Penalty, Section 43B(h) aur Practical Guide

Bhai, agar aap MSME supplier ho aur aapke buyers aapko payment time par nahi kar rahe hain, toh yeh rule aapke liye bahut powerful hai। Finance Act mein Section 43B(h) ke through government ne MSME ke suppliers ko strong protection diya hai।

๐Ÿ’ก 2026 Important Update: Section 43B(h) ab strictly apply ho raha hai। Buyer ko MSME supplier ko 45 din se zyada time mein payment karne par tax deduction nahi milega। Yeh rule aapke cash flow ko bahut strong banata hai।

45 Day Payment Rule Kya Hai? (Section 43B(h))

Section 43B(h) ke according, agar aapka buyer kisi MSME registered supplier se goods ya services kharidta hai, toh usko payment **45 din ke andar** karna padega। Agar 45 din se zyada time lagta hai, toh buyer uss expense ko uss financial year mein tax deduction nahi le sakta।

Kaun Kaun Is Rule Ke Under Aata Hai?

  • MSME registered suppliers (Udyam Registration wale)
  • Buyer jo MSME se kharidta hai (koi bhi company, firm, individual)
  • Goods aur services dono ke liye apply hota hai

45 Din Kaise Count Hote Hain?

Payment ki deadline acceptance of goods/services ke din se shuru hoti hai। Agar aapne invoice 1 April ko bheja aur buyer ne goods accept kar liye, toh payment 16 May tak karna padega (45 din)।

Penalty Kya Hai?

Agar buyer 45 din se late payment karta hai, toh: - Usko uss amount par tax deduction nahi milega - Aapko interest claim karne ka right hai (18% per annum tak) - Aap legally recovery kar sakte ho

Common Galtiyan Jo MSME Karte Hain

  • Udyam Registration na karna (rule sirf registered MSME par apply hota hai)
  • Invoice mein clear terms na likhna
  • Late payment par interest claim na karna
  • Buyer ko rule ke baare mein na batana

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

Q1. Kya yeh rule sirf MSME suppliers ke liye hai?
Haan, sirf Udyam registered MSME suppliers ko yeh protection milti hai।

Q2. 45 din se late payment par buyer ko kya hota hai?
Buyer uss expense ko uss saal tax deduction nahi le sakta।

Q3. Kya main interest claim kar sakta hoon?
Haan, aap 18% per annum tak interest claim kar sakte ho।
